ART101: 2-D Design, Art Foundation
Two - Dimensional Design is an introduction to the basic language of art and design on a flat plane. Problems/projects are organizational, conceptual and thought provoking to challenge and introduce the basic elements and principles of art. It is the intent of this studio experience to establish a disciplined, efficient and practical use of art tools and materials.
